How AC Unit Water Removal Actually Works
When your AC unit starts leaking, it’s not just a matter of fixing the leak and calling it a day.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ure that your property is thoroughly dried and restored to its original condition. This includes identifying and addressing any underlying issues that may have contributed to the leak in the first place.
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
We’ll start by inspecting your property to find out the extent of the damage. Our technicians will use specialized equipment to detect any hidden moisture and assess the level of damage to your walls, floors, and ceilings.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Next, we’ll use powerful pumps and wet vacuums to extract the standing water from your property. This helps prevent further damage and reduces the risk of mold grow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our team will then use indust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to dry out your property. This helps prevent secondary damage and ensures that your home is completely dry and safe.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Finally, we’ll thoroughly clean and sanitize your property to remove any remaining moisture and prevent the growth of mold and bacteria.
Step 5: Restoration and Repairs
Once the drying process is complete, our team will work with you to restore your property to its original condition. This may include repairing or replacing damaged walls, floors, and ceilings, as well as repainting and refinishing surfaces.

AC Unit Water Removal Cost In Westland, MI
The cost of AC unit water removal in Westland, MI can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ates typically range from $500 to $2,500, depending on the scope of the project. Here are some estimated costs for specific services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$1,500 | The size of the affected area and the amount of water extracted |
| Restoration and repairs | $1,000 – $3,000 | The extent of the damage and the materials needed for repairs |
| Sanitizing and deodorizing | $200 – $500 | The size of the affected area and the type of materials used |
| Equipment rental and transportation | $100 – $300 | The type and quantity of equipment needed, as well as transportation costs |
| Inspection and assessment | $100 – $200 | The complexity of the inspection and the number of personnel involved |
| Permits and inspections | $50 – $100 | The type and number of permits required, as well as inspection fees |

Common Questions About AC Unit Water Removal
Q: What causes AC unit water damage?
A: AC unit water damage is usually caused by clogged condenser coils, faulty drainage, or a malfunctioning condenser fan. Our team will inspect your unit to find out the root cause of the issue.
Q: How long does the water removal process take?
A: The water removal process typically takes 3-5 days, dep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team will work with you to develop a customized plan to ensure a smooth and stress-free recovery process.
Q: Is AC unit water removal covered by insurance?
A: In most cases, AC unit water removal is covered by homeowners’ insurance. But, the specifics of your policy will depend on your provider and coverage. Our team will work with you to navigate the claims process and ensure you receive the compensation you deserve.
Q: Can I prevent AC unit water damage?
A: Yes, regular maintenance and inspections can help prevent AC unit water damage. We recommend checking your unit’s condenser coils and drainage system regularly to ensure they’re functioning properly. Our team can also provide personalized maintenance tips to help you prevent future issues.
